FRP gratings

High strength
FRP molded grating combines fiberglass roving with specially formulated resin to form high performance molded gratings.

Corrosion - proof
FRP molded grating is made from continuous fiberglass reinforcement in combination with either polyester or vinyl resins to provide excellent corrosion resistance.

Stock - proof
FRP grating repeated deflections are allowed without provoking permanent deformation.

Fire retardant
FRP grating has a class 1 flame spread rating of 25 or less per ASTM E-84 Tunnel Test method.

Non - conductive
excellent non-conductive features make FRP grating fits electrical work platforms, flooring and walkways.

Non - slip
the concave top surface of molded FRP gratings is created during the molding process in order to achieve no-slip features. A grit surface is also available.

Non - sparking
FRP grating is specially suited for installations where hydrogen or other combustible gases may be present, unlike metallic grating which may explode or burst into flame because of sparks produced by an accidental dropping of tools onto the grating.

Maintenance -free
FRP grating should never require costly maintenance such as painting or coating due to its molded-in color.

Easy to install
because of the FRP grating light weight, about a fourth of steel grating. FRP grating is light enough to be handled by personnel and does not require the heavy equipment that instead is needed for steel gratings. That reduces installation and manufacturing costs.
